Forsyth County's Managers Office is searching for a motivated individual to fil the Grant Writer position. This position, under general supervision, research, develops, writes and submits grant proposals to secure funding from federal, state, local and various foundation sources. This position works closely with department directions and organizational leaders to identify funding opportunities, prepare competitive applications and ensure compliance with grant requirements. Reports to Administration.

Examples of duties

A qualified candidate should have the following knowledge, skills and abilities:
Knowledge of grant research, proposal development, and grant administration practices.

Knowledge of federal, state, and local funding programs.

Strong technical and professional writing skills.

Ability to interpret grant guidelines, regulations, and funding requirements.

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ines simultaneously.

Strong analytical, organizational, and project management skills.

Proficiency with Microsoft Office Suite, grant management software, and online grant portals.

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with employees, government agencies, and community partners.

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

Qualifications

Bachelor's degree in Public Administration, Business Administration, English, Communications, Nonprofit Management, Finance, Political Science, or a related field.

Three (3) years of experience in grant writing, grant administration, fundraising, public administration or a related field.

Experience preparing successful grant applications preferred.

Supplemental information

Essential duties and responsibilities include but are not limited to:
Research, develops, writes and submits grant proposals to secure funding from federal, state, local and various foundation sources.

Works closely with department directors and organizational leaders to identify funding opportunities, prepare competitive applications.

Research and identifies grant funding opportunities that align with connecting federal, state, regional, local, foundation and private sector grants to our organization.

Develops, writes, edits and submits grant proposals, applications, letters of inquiry and support documentation.

Monitors grant announcements, notices of funding opportunities and legislative funding initiatives.

Coordinates with department heads and staff to gather information, budgets, statistics and program data needed for grant submissions.

Maintains a grants calendar and monitor application deadlines.

Consults as needed with Departments as they develop grant budget development.

Maintains records of grant applications, awards and funding sources.

Develops and maintains relationships with grant-making agencies, foundations and funding partners.

Attends meetings, workshops and training sessions related to grant opportunities and administration.

Prepare reports and presentations regarding grant activities and funding outcomes including but not limited to board resolutions to accept grants and in collaboration with budget, ordinances to appropriate funds.

Educates the public on the county's initiatives for grant funding projects.

Attends training, seminars and workshops to maintain adequate job knowledge.

Work collaboratively with grant writers employed/contracted for specific work areas, e.g. Community and Economic Development

Performs other related duties as assigned and completes special projects as directed.
